CITY OF AMES
SANITARY SEWER EASEMENT
KNOW ALL MEN BY THESE PRESENTS:
That WAL-MART STORES, INC., a Delaware corporation, and WARD
DEVELOPMENT, L.C., an Iowa limited liability company, do hereby grant, bargain
and convey to the CITY OF AMES, IOWA, a municipal corporation, a perpetual right
of way and easement, with the right, privilege and authority to said municipal
corporation, its successors, licensees, assigns and lessees, to locate, relocate, replace,
construct, reconstruct, repair, operate, maintain, patrol and/or remove an underground
sewer line or lines, for sanitary sewer purposes in, on, through, over, under and across the
following described land in the County of Story, State of Iowa:

1. The grant of this Sanitary Sewer Easement is together with (a) the right of ingress
and egress to, from, and over the above-described premises for doing anything
necessary or useful for the enjoyment of the easement herein granted, and (b) all
other rights, easements, privileges, and appurtenances in or to said lands that may
be required for the full enjoyment of the rights herein granted, together with the
right to assign or grant partially or wholly to others the right or license to use the
easement herein granted or any part thereof for the uses and with the rights herein
specified.
2. Grantors warrant that they have good title to their respective portions of the above
described premises and that there are no encumbrances that will limit or interfere
with the rights granted herein to Grantee.
3. The Grantors, their respective tenants, heirs, successors, and assigns shall have the
right to use and enjoy said premises fully, except for the rights and privileges
hereinbefore granted to the Grantee; provided however, that no buildings,
structures or improvements either permanent or temporary in nature, nor shall the
terrain be altered without prior written consent of Grantee, nor shall any other
utilities be placed in, on, through, over or across the easement without Grantee's
prior written consent; that the use of said premises shall at all times be subject to
such acts and uses by Grantee as may be necessary for the purposes herein set
forth.
4. The foregoing rights are granted upon the express condition that the City of Ames,
Iowa, will assume all liability for all damages to the above described property
caused by the City's failure to use due care in its exercise of the rights, privileges
and authorities granted.
